Unlike a typical tradesperson, an Accredited Provider (ASP) with Level 2 certification has actually gotten specialized training to manage live electrical power connections, both overhead and underground, guaranteeing that all installations fulfill the stringent security guidelines set by the New South Wales federal government.
A Level 2 ASP Electrician in Chatswood is accredited to carry out customized jobs that are limited to those with particular certifications. Their scope of work includes detaching and reconnecting power lines at the point of accessory, overseeing underground cables, and preserving overhead lines that link buildings to street poles. The demand for a Level 2 ASP Electrician in Chatswood is largely driven by the requirement to enhance electrical infrastructure to accommodate the increased power requirements of modern homes and organizations. Older residences and industrial establishments in the location were at first equipped with single-phase power systems, which were sufficient for the minimal energy requirements of the past. Nevertheless, the advent of modern-day facilities such as ducted air conditioning, quick electric car battery chargers, and durable industrial devices has led to a surge in energy intake, typically overwhelming the outdated systems. To resolve this problem, a Level 2 ASP Electrician in Chatswood can perform a three-phase power upgrade, efficiently increasing the residential or commercial property's electrical capacity threefold. This upgrade requires changing the existing mains and installing an innovative metering system efficient in managing greater currents, therefore preventing overheating and reducing the possibility of circuit interruptions. Safety compliance and the rectification of problem notifications are also critical areas where the skills of a Level 2 ASP Electrician Chatswood become vital. Due to the fact that the region features a considerable mix of older rural housing and fast new high-rise development, network suppliers frequently recognize non-compliant or dangerous conditions throughout regular assessments. A defect notice might be provided for an out-of-date point of attachment, a drooping overhead service line, or a switchboard that no longer fulfills modern-day safety requirements. Since these faults exist on the network side of the electrical supply, they can only be legally repaired by a certified professional. A Level 2 ASP Electrician Chatswood possesses the authority to disconnect the power, perform the essential repairs-- such as setting up a new riser bracket or a private power pole-- and securely reconnect the supply while releasing the needed compliance accreditation.

Apart from urgent fixes and upgrades to infrastructure, a Level 2 ASP Electrician in Chatswood plays a crucial role in the shift towards sustainable energy. With solar panels and battery systems becoming common fixtures on roofing systems in the North Shore location, the demand for advanced smart metering has actually increased. These skilled electricians are tasked with establishing and adjusting these meters that keep track of energy circulation both ways - from the grid and back to it, properly tracking use and excess power sent back. This accuracy is important in guaranteeing homeowner receive accurate payments for their exported renewable resource and can make the most of their environmentally friendly investments.
